I know with the ongoing conflict in Iraq and Afghanistan deployment has become more frequent. My questions are:
1) How frequent are deployments now?
2) Where are people being deployed to?
3) What would your answers have been had I asked these questions before 9/11?

SteveLord
July 1st, 2009, 10:32 PM
It varies and no one can predict for sure. But generally, every 2-3 years units are being alerted and/or deployed.

Iraq, Afghanistan, Cuba (for now), Kosovo and Egypt are the most common foreign countries you would go to.

matthew.ritchie
July 2nd, 2009, 05:34 AM
Statistically, Guard-wide, the average time between unit mobilizations is over four years. Some types of units get tapped more than others. The goal, toward which we've been inching, is every five years. Your mileage may vary, and individual experiences are not necessarily representative of the entire 356,000-man force.
